## Step 2: Enable the new waveform preview renderer

Wavecrest replaces the legacy canvas previewer in Soundloft. Reviewers: verify the old renderer flag is removed and peak-file caching points at the new bucket path. Sample rates above 96 kHz are downsampled before render. Set the service configuration exactly as follows.

service settings:
ralael:
  pin: 7453
  tenant: zorath
  seal: seal_087806e4
  metrics_host: metrics.ralael.paliqworks.example
  standby_team: fraath
  escalation: praok-istiel
  nonce: 10e083

### Profile store sharding

Hullcrest's profile store is sharded by user ID hash across eight nodes. Writes fan out via the router; reads pin to the owning shard. Resharding requires draining the router queue first — never skip that. Shard count, hash seed, and router timeouts must match across all replicas. Confirm against these values before sign-off.

settings of hafop-tajog:
[julath]
host = julath.kelviworks.internal
user = julath_svc
database = julath_prod

Quick note on the quiet room up on the seventh floor of Brindlecote Tower: it's there for focused work and the odd decompression break, so please don't book it for visitor meetings or calls. Guests can use it only if accompanied by a staff member, and never more than two at a time. Keep snacks out — the team next door will thank you. The door stays locked outside core hours, so you'll need the pass below.

turnstile pass: bdg-YEOZLM-79341408

Leadership Review Briefing — Legacy Pricing

For sales leads: we plan a phased price increase for legacy customers on the Brindlecore platform, starting with accounts on pre-2019 terms. Uplift averages 9%, with caps for multi-year contracts. Churn modelling suggests limited attrition; retention offers are ready for the top tier. Talking points ship next week. The commercial reasoning behind the timing appears immediately below.

management briefing: Headcount on the Belix team goes from 60 to 93 by the end of November. Gross margin on Belix came in at 23 percent against a plan of 47 percent.